About Stein Ove Døskeland

Stein Ove Døskeland, With an exceptional h-index of 57 and a recent h-index of 21 (since 2020), a distinguished researcher at Universitetet i Bergen, specializes in the field of cell biology, enzymology, cancer biology, proteomics, signalling.

His recent articles reflect a diverse array of research interests and contributions to the field:

New prodrugs and analogs of the phenazine 5, 10-dioxide natural products iodinin and myxin promote selective cytotoxicity towards human acute myeloid leukemia cells

Epac1 is crucial for maintenance of endothelial barrier function through a mechanism partly independent of Rac1

The progression of acute myeloid leukemia from first diagnosis to chemoresistant relapse: A comparison of proteomic and phosphoproteomic profiles

Epac1 null mice have nephrogenic diabetes insipidus with deficient corticopapillary osmotic gradient and weaker collecting duct tight junctions

Proteome and phosphoproteome changes associated with prognosis in acute myeloid leukemia
